Abstract:
Corporate English courses are the norm in the international business environment. Investing in personnel training is necessary for companies working with foreign investors or clients or just planning to enter the international arena. The purpose of the training is to improve the level of business and professional English of employees. Corporate English learning differs significantly from other forms of education. Classes are held at the company's office and the language school, where the teacher draws a specific training schedule up for employees, forms the groups, and carries testing out. The training program is developed for each company, depending on the scope of its activities. The task of corporate courses is that the terminology necessary in the course of work is studied. Corporate courses have specialized programs designed for different areas of business. The article describes that there are training programs for employees of the banking or automotive sector and lawyers, accountants, marketers, and sales and procurement specialists. Specialists develop training courses for any field of activity. There are short-term, "targeted" training programs. The applied teaching methods are generally divided into "communicative methodology," "grammar – vocabulary – listening – writing," and game. Any of them is applicable in the business sector.

Preference, as a rule, it is given to the communicative method as the most effective. Specialized courses take less time than standard ones. Corporate English language training analysis is based on existing practices in large automotive companies such as Mercedes and Porsche. It shows all the pros and cons of learning a foreign language in a business environment. The study was conducted for three years by the network educational institutions Denis’ School, one of the largest in the market of corporate English language training in Russia, based on the multinational automotive concern Daimler AG in Moscow, namely in the offices of Mercedes-Bens, as well as in the offices of the automaker Porsche AG. At the end of each course, final testing of employees for English language proficiency in the business sphere was conducted. The results showed a progressive increase in knowledge by more than five times compared to standard courses. It is also worth noting that joint classes brought the team together, improved the microclimate, and employees immediately began to apply their knowledge in practice.
